AbstractThe performance of a PTV injector operated in the solvent venting mode with Tenax in the glass insert was evaluated with synthetic mixtures containing 5 to 50 ng of n‐alkanes, ethyl esters, n‐alcohols, and carboxylic acids.The influence of the sampled amount, the injected volume, and the nature of the solvent on accuracy and precision were studied.Coefficients of variation of relative (normalized) peak areas and absolute peak area ratios of each compound to the standard are of the order of 5 %.
